1. Modernist Poetry doesn't deal with themes of love and respect for nature. Such <u>light topics are not the focus of modernist poetry,</u> rather poetry was centered on<em> loss and exile, worldwide chaos and destruction, war, poverty and other economic hardships in life. </em>So, this makes the answer for number 1 as "False."

2. Modernist Poetry was written <u>during the early years of the 20th centur</u>y, particularly <em>before 1950s. </em>So, this makes the answer for number 2 as "True." Unlike Romantic poetry, Modernist Poetry used precise images and sharp language.
